The Albany gold rush of the 1890s was pushed by the invention of goldfields within the region, particularly in areas like the Porongurup Range. This newfound resource attracted prospectors and settlers from varied components of Australia and the world. The influx of people led to the expansion of the city, stimulated financial activities and led to the institution of companies, banks, and services to help the rising community.

Albany was named by Governor Stirling in 1832, at the time that political authority handed to the Swan River colony. The official postal service started in 1834 and the first town jetty was established in 1837. The construction of the railway in 1885, between Perth and Albany introduced with it extra settlers and more opportunities. Albany’s role as a key trade centre intensified throughout World War I and II. The port’s vital contribution in supplying troops and assets solidified its significance. The wartime affect led to the institution of defence services, fortifications, and military bases, impacting town’s improvement trajectory.
